Tensile Testing Machine:

       Model T20 (Make: Morsanto, U.K.).  Tensometer (T20) is a horizontal bench type tensile testing machine which has the maximum load value of 2000   Kg.  The equipment is provided with 20 Kg., 200 Kg., and 2000 Kg. capacity load-cells along with a X-Y recorder which directly plots the stress-strain curve for the material under study.  The equipment can be used for conventional tensile tests on both ferrous and non-ferrous metals and alloys and other materials using cylindrical, plate type or wire type samples.

 

       Besides conventional tensile testing it can also be used for following purposes:

1. Compression testing.

2. 180 degree Celsius bend testing

3.  Three-point bend testing

4. High temperatures tensile test upto 800 degree Celsius testing temperature

5. Hardness testing.

 

Induction Furnace, VIP Power Trak:  

 

       (Inductotherm USA)

       A 15 KW induction melting equipment is available which provides a melting capacity of 6 Kg of steel in 26 minutes.  Cast irons, alloy cast irons, alloy steels and non-ferrous alloys can also be melted in this furnace.  The unit operates on 460 volts, 3 phase, 50 Hz, 20 KVA power source with an output of 9600 Hz, Single phase, 4000 volts.  Pouring temperature of the order of 1650 degree Celsius is obtainable.

 

High Energy Attritor:

       Mechanical attrition has gained considerable attention in material research as a non-equilibrium process resulting in solid state alloying beyond the equilibrium limit.  High-energy attritor is the most effective and popular device for mechanical alloying.  The attritor consists of a central shaft which rotates at high speed to collide with balls and generate high energy collisions between shaft balls and the powder charge to mechanical alloying to take place.  Normally 1 Kg. of powder mixture can be milled in an attritor.  The maximum capacity of an attritor for mechanical alloying is about 3.8x10-1 m3 with the central shaft rotating at a speed of upto 250 rpm.
